Импорт текста

Во вкладке Файл, в группе Импорт: Нажмите Текст, чтобы импортировать любой текстовый файл, разделенный пробелами, запятыми или табуляциями, и создать файл данных Micromine из импортированных данных.

Во вкладке Ввод вы можете задать расположение определений полей и единиц в Файле ввода и связать эти единицы с соответствующими полями в Файле вывода.

Ввод

Файл

В группе Ввод нажмите на значок выбора Файла (двойной щелчок мышью или F3), чтобы выбрать Файл ввода (*.csv, *.tab, *.txt).

Разделитель

Разделителями являются символы ASCII, используемые для разделения одного текстового поля от следующего поля. Укажите разделитель для файла , выбрав опцию из раскрывающегося списка (запятая, знак табуляции пробел, пользовательский знак). Выбранная вами опция должна соответствовать разделителям в файле Ввода. Если необходимо, щелкните правой кнопкой (F4), чтобы просмотреть файл.

Если вы выбрали Пользовательский разделитель, укажите символ-разделитель в соответствующем поле.

Примечание: если разделителем поля является пробел, несколько последовательных пробелов считаются одним разделителем. Для любого другого разделителя полей (например, знака табуляции или запятой) несколько последовательных символов-разделителей считаются несколькими разделителями.

Если разделителем поля является знак табуляции, любая комбинация символов пробела и символа возврата каретки в начале и в конце поля удаляется. Для любого другого разделителя поля (например, пробела или запятой) любая комбинация символов пробела, табуляции и возврата каретки в начале и в конце поля удаляется.

Текстовый классификатор

Если одно или несколько импортируемых полей потенциально могут содержать указанный символ-разделитель (запятую, пробел и т.д.), в начале и в конце этих полей можно использовать Текстовый классификатор (обычно двойные или одинарные кавычки), чтобы обозначить, что символ-разделитель должен включаться в качестве части поля.

Разделитель десятичных значений

Разделитель, который используется для обозначения десятичных значений, может изменяться в зависимости от местоположения. Десятичная точка является разделителем по умолчанию. При необходимости вы можете задать другой разделитель.

Кодировка

Кодировка по умолчанию для входного текстового файла файлов — ANSI (Windows). Как вариант, используйте раскрывающееся меню Кодировка, чтобы выбрать кодировку для файла.

Опции Кодирования

Задать нулевое значение

При необходимости введите значение в поле Задать нулевое значение, представляющее НОЛЬ в файле. Обратите внимание, что это строковое значение (например, нулевое значение -999 не будет соответствовать -999,0 в файле).

Импорт пустых записей

Выберите опцию Импорт пустых записей для импорта файлов, которые содержат пустые (но допустимые) записи. Пустые записи в файле будут проигнорированы, если эта опция не выбрана.

Данные (после Поля | Единицы | Описание)

Параметр по умолчанию Следующая строка указывает, что данные в файле начинаются со следующей строки после полей, единиц измерения и описания.

Либо выберите параметр Пользовательский и используйте раскрывающийся список Расположение, чтобы выбрать расположение данных в файле — после информации Имена полей, Единицы и Описание.

Выпадающее меню Расположение

  • Пропустить строки - введите количество пропускаемых строк в соответствующем поле.

  • Номер строки - введите номер строки, с которой начинаются данные в файле.

  • Когда первые символы строки - введите первые символы строки, с которой начинаются данные в файле.

  • Когда первые символы предыдущей строки - введите первые символы строки перед началом данных в файле.

     

Строки, которые необходимо игнорировать

Некоторые строки в текстовом файле часто содержат метки и метаданные, которые необходимо исключить. Для того чтобы исключить эти строки из процесса импорта, укажите количество строк, которые вы хотите пропустить в Конце файла или После указанного номера строки.

Вкладка Ввод в форме Импорт текста

Имена полей

Установите флажок Имена полей, если в файле ввода содержатся имена полей. Используйте кнопки параметров, чтобы выбрать, будут ли имена полей содержаться в первой строке, или выберите Пользовательский и используйте выпадающий список, чтобы выбрать нужный вариант:

  • Номер строки — введите номер строки, в которой содержится имя поля.
  • Когда первые символы строки - введите первые символы строки, с которых начинаются имена полей в файле.

  • Когда первые символы предыдущей строки - введите первые символы строки перед началом имен полей в файле.

     

Единицы

Информация о Единицах может содержаться в экспортированных текстовых файлах. Если этот флажок установлен, это означает, что информация о Единицах будет импортирована в приложение в процессе этого импорта.

С помощью кнопок опций выберите, будут ли единицы содержаться в первой строке, или выберите Пользовательский и с помощью выпадающего списка выберите нужный вариант:

  • Пропустить строки - введите количество пропускаемых строк в соответствующем поле.
  • Номер строки - введите номер строки, с которой начинается информация о единицах измерения в файле.

  • Когда первые символы строки - введите первые символы строки, с которой начинается информация о единице измерения в файле.

  • Когда первые символы предыдущей строки - введите первые символы строки, перед которой начинается информация о единице измерения в файле.

С помощью кнопки Привязка вы можете открыть форму, используемую для сопоставления единиц во вводном файле с соответствующими единицами в файле вывода. Вы можете использовать вкладки в форме для привязки различных единиц, таких как длина, площадь, объем и валюта.

Для каждой единицы, указанной в столбце Вывод, в каждой вкладке, вы можете ввести соответствующую единицу в столбце Ввод. Неиспользуемые единицы можно оставить пустыми.

Нажмите на кнопку Сохранить и закрыть, чтобы сохранить введенную вами информацию о привязке.

Форма Привязка

Описание

В дескрипторах полей из текстовых файлов могут содержаться такие данные, как ppm, %ppb и др. Если вы активировали опцию Описание, это означает, что содержимое Поля описания будет включено в импорт.

Установите флажок Перед единицами, если перед информацией о единицах отображается Описание.

По умолчанию процесс импорта предполагает, что описания полей содержатся в следующей строке, т. е. строка, следующая сразу за строкой заголовка имен полей в текстовом файле. Вы можете изменить это поведение, выбрав Пользовательский и выбрав нужный вариант из раскрывающегося списка:

  • Пропустить строки - введите количество пропускаемых строк в соответствующем поле.
  • Номер строки — введите номер строки, с которой начинается описание в файле.

  • Если первые символы строки — введите первые символы строки, с которой начинается информация описания в файле.

  • Если первые символы предыдущей строки — введите первые символы строки, перед которыми начинается информация описания в файле.

 

Вы можете настроить выходную информацию для импорта с помощью параметров на вкладке Вывод.

Чтобы импортировать несколько текстовых файлов с разделителями, перейдите в тему: Групповой импорт текста

Вывод